Mawei is a small town about 20 kilometers southeast of Fuzhou City, located on the north bank of the Minjiang Estuary. According to legend, there is a stone in the area, shaped like a horse, with its head facing the Luoxing Pagoda and its tail facing the town, hence the name of the town. As the cradle of my country's modern industry and the birthplace of the navy, the horsetail was once famous. Mawei Shipyard is the largest shipbuilding base in Fujian Province. The thousand-year-old Luoxing Pagoda standing on the riverside is the symbol of the gateway to the Minjiang River. 10 kilometers southeast, there is the King Kong Leg Scenic Area, one of the seven scenic spots of the Minjiang River. Climbing to the top of the tower, you will have a panoramic view of the port and the development zone.
